Can't preview .msg files in Windows File Explorer with 64-bit Outlook

Original KB number:   3189902

Symptoms

You have an .msg file saved in a folder on your computer. In Windows File Explorer, you select the .msg file to view it in the Preview Pane. In this situation, you receive the following error message:

Either there is no default mail client or the current mail client cannot fulfill the messaging request. Please run Microsoft Outlook and set it as the default mail client.

Screenshot of the mail client error details.

After you select OK, the following error message is displayed in the Preview Pane:

This file can't be previewed because of an error in the Windows e-mail previewer.

Screenshot of file preview error details.

Cause

This issue occurs when you have the 64-bit version of Microsoft Outlook installed. The Windows preview host requires a 32-bit application previewer. When 32-bit Outlook is installed, it acts as the previewer. Without 32-bit Outlook installed, there is no previewer available for .msg files.

Workaround Method 1 - Disable the Windows Explorer Preview Pane, and open the .msg file to view it in Outlook

  1. Open Windows File Explorer.
  2. On the View tab, select the Preview pane to disable it.
  3. To view the .msg file, double-click it to open it in Outlook.

Workaround Method 2 - Use 32-bit Outlook

If you prefer to preview .msg files in Windows File Explorer, install the 32-bit version of Outlook instead of the 64-bit version.
